You shall start building early -- Overnight jobs can turn out well, but the process is tough on the parent and the child (this also saves money on shipping charges if you purchase supplies on-line!)
You shall understand the rules before building the car -- Don't get disqualified, or have to do a last minute part change.
You shall design the car, including the weighting method, before cutting out the car -- Adding weight after the car is cut out is difficult, and oftentimes a car-damaging undertaking.
Remember that a good looking car and a fast car can be one and the same, but often are not -- Reserve enough time to work on the wheels and axles. They are responsible for at least 80 percent of the speed of the car.
Honor the spirit of the event by letting the child do as much work as they physically and safely can -- It's their car after all!
You shall respect your tools' cutting edges -- Keep them sharp, and away from your fingers!
You shall apply graphite to the wheels and axles at least three times -- Apply the graphite before the wheels and axles are attached to the car. Spin the wheels 10 times after each application. (Keep mom happy, don't do this in the house!)
You shall test and adjust the alignment of the car before race day -- A well-aligned car has a big advantage over a poorly aligned car. Don't break this commandment!
You shall handle the car carefully -- Don't play with it before the race, and store/transport it in a padded container.
You shall be a good sport -- Don't brag about your car either before or after the race, and offer your compliments to the other car owners.
